Jeremiah Fears is primarily known for playing as a point guard. The point guard position is one of the most crucial roles in basketball. Think of the point guard as the floor general, the one who orchestrates the offense and makes sure everyone is in the right place at the right time. They are essentially the quarterbacks of the basketball court, responsible for bringing the ball up the court and initiating offensive plays.

As a point guard, Jeremiah is expected to have excellent ball-handling skills, court vision, and the ability to make quick decisions under pressure. These players need to be able to dribble through traffic, pass accurately to teammates, and also have the ability to score when the opportunity arises.
